After market taps, like BAP brand don't flow enough fuel. The correct ones are available. Other mod is to ditch the double banjos and set up a fuel rail from the RGS model, which feeds directly to each carb. There is a chance of fuel starvation on the centre carb at WOT with the original setup, ok if you're tooling around.
